Please try againMr. Narotam, age 43, was appointed as a director of the Company effective July 27, 2026. The board of directors has determined that Mr. Narotam is an independent director under applicable Nasdaq listing standards and Canadian securities laws. Mr. Narotam has also been appointed to serve as a member of the Compensation, Governance and Nominating Committee of the board of directors. Mr. Narotam is a resident of British Columbia, Canada and has served as a Mortgage Development Manager since December 2020 at Vancity, Canada’s largest community-based credit union and a member-owned financial co-operative. In addition, the Company is developing XRx-225, a pre-clinical stage program for Type 2 diabetic nephropathy and recently acquired VB4-P5 program, which is currently at the pre-IND stage of development and targets both rare and prevalent forms of kidney disease. XORTX is working to advance products that target aberrant purine metabolism and xanthine oxidase to decrease or inhibit production of uric acid.
